#082983 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#082983 is composed of 3.1% red, 16.1%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.9% cyan, 68.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 223.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 27.3%. #082983 color hex could be obtained by blending #1052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#082983 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#082983 has RGB values of R:8, G:41,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.69,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 534915.

Shades and Tints of #082983
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#eef2f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#082983
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434448 is the less saturated color, while #032788 is the most saturated one.
